MC ranks competitively among schools offering nursing. Specifically, it ranked #1,039 out of 1,918 schools by College Factual. It is also ranked #13 in Mississippi.
In the most recent year for which we have data, Mississippi College awarded 90 bachelor’s degrees in nursing.
Nursing maj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from MC earn a median of $60,441 a year. This is above $52,825, the median for all majors at MC.
While getting their bachelor’s degree at MC, nursing students borrow a median amount of $27,000 in student loans. This is above $25,510, the typical median for all majors at MC.

Among recent graduates, 18% of nursing bachelor’s degrees went to men and 82% went to women.
The majority of nursing bachelor’s degree graduates at MC are White. About 59%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Mississippi College with a bachelor’s in nursing.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 3 |
| Black or African American | 31 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
| White | 53 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 0 |

This nursing program at MC includes the following concentrations:
| Concentration |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Registered Nursing/Registered Nurse | 90 |
| Clinical Nurse Leader | 5 |
MC granted 90 completions in registered nursing/registered nurse in the most recent reporting year — 82% to women and 18% to men. The largest share of these graduates were White (59%).
MC awarded 5 degrees in clinical nurse leader in the latest year of data — 100% to women and 0%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(80%). This count includes degrees completed through distance education.
